Eldorado is on a three-game streak of home losses, Goreville a six-game streak of away losses dating back to last season, but someone's luck will change on Wednesday. The Eldorado Eagles will host the Goreville Blackcats at 6:00 p.m. Having both just faced considerable losses, both teams are looking to turn things around.
Eldorado's tournament run continued when they took on Harrisburg on Saturday. Eldorado was outmatched by Harrisburg and fell 60-23. While losing is never fun, the Eagles can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Illinois basketball rankings (they are ranked 567th, while the Bulldogs are ranked 120th).
Meanwhile, Goreville was beaten by Johnston City 60-29 on Monday.
Eldorado will need focus on slowing down Jaidyn Wiesen, one of several Goreville players who made an impact when they last played. She posted 12 points along with six steals and five boards. Another player making a difference was Katelyn Russell, who put up seven points.
Goreville's loss dropped their record down to 0-17. As for Eldorado, their defeat dropped their record down to 3-13.
Eldorado didn't have too much breathing room in their matchup against Goreville in their previous meeting back in November of 2024, but they still walked away with a 47-43 victory.
